A casino on England's south coast will host the next leg of the Grosvenor UK Poker Tour (GUKPT) next week.
The Isle of Thanet's G Casino in Kent will welcome players from both the online and land-based poker work.
Other towns and cities to have hosted events in the series so far this year include Brighton, Walsall and Bolton.
Former Republic of Ireland footballer Tony Cascarino won the latter tournament in Greater Manchester.
As for the Kent event, various card games will take place between October 13th and October 19th.
The £1,000 no-limit hold'em main event is the contest players will be looking to win, with £60,000 up for grabs for the winner.
It is expected that 200 players will descend on the south coast for the main event - 50 online poker players have already secured their place in the tournament, according to Poker Player magazine.
